Government First Grade College (GFGC), Tumkur BA is a 2 - 3 Years program offered in multiple specializations. The eligibility criteria for the Bachelor of Arts (B.A.) degree at Government First Grade College, Tumkur, requires candidates to have completed their higher secondary education (10+2) from a recognized board or its equivalent. The applicant must have studied any stream in their 10+2 education, be it science, commerce, or arts. Additionally, candidates must have obtained a minimum aggregate score of 50% in their qualifying examination. Admissions to the B.A. program are based on merit, and candidates are selected through a competitive entrance examination or on the basis of their 10+2 marks.
